HORIZON TO CHANGE THE FOCUS AT DRUPA


Article courtesy of Print21


Finishing solutions developer Horizon, represented in ANZ by Currie Group, will have its biggest drupa stand yet at this year’s expo, with several new systems to be shown.


The 1658sqm stand in Hall 6 will be 15 per cent bigger than the 2016 version, and will run under the theme Change the Focus. The company will be shipping some 440 pieces of equipment to drupa.


The Horizon stand will feature a trio of ‘smart’ book solutions, including a plowfold book production system, and inline cutsheet printer and book production system, and a cut and stack smart binding system. Horizon has been developing the ‘Smart Factory’ concept in Japan, to take account of labour shortages and demand for faster turnaround times.


Also on the stand will be a new iCE Stitchliner Mark V, and other new solutions which the company will reveal at the show. There will also be a new case bind book block production system, a B1 folder and a palletising robot on the stand.


A host of other equipment, including a flexible packaging system, and the rotary die cutting RD-N4055 with a new stacking unit will also be demonstrated.


Horizon print finishing equipment has become the market leader in Australia and New Zealand.
